Google Delivers Strong Earnings, Yet the Market Reacts Differently
Financial markets often remind investors that strong earnings alone do not guarantee a rising share price. The recent situation where Google reported earnings that exceeded market expectations while its stock declined by around three percent highlights this important reality. At first glance, the results appeared impressive, demonstrating healthy revenue growth, strong profitability, and continued leadership across multiple business segments. However, the market focused on future expectations rather than past performance, leading to a cautious reaction from investors.
Strong Financial Performance
Google once again demonstrated why it remains one of the world's leading technology companies. Revenue growth exceeded many analyst estimates, while profitability remained healthy despite increasing investments across artificial intelligence, cloud computing, and digital infrastructure. Advertising continued to generate substantial income, supported by strong demand from businesses seeking digital audiences. Google Cloud also maintained positive momentum as organizations continued expanding their digital transformation strategies.
These results confirmed that Google's core businesses remain highly competitive despite growing competition across the technology sector. The company's diversified business model continues providing stability through multiple revenue streams, reducing dependence on any single market segment.
Why Did the Stock Decline
Markets are forward looking rather than backward looking. Investors rarely react only to current earnings because future expectations often have a greater influence on share prices. Even though Google exceeded earnings forecasts, several factors may have contributed to the negative market response.
Higher operating expenses associated with artificial intelligence development attracted investor attention. Building advanced AI infrastructure requires enormous investments in specialized chips, data centers, research, and engineering talent. While these investments support future growth, they can temporarily reduce profit margins.
Some investors also expected even stronger forward guidance. When market expectations become exceptionally high, companies sometimes face selling pressure despite reporting excellent financial results. This situation illustrates how expectations often drive short term market movements.

Market Psychology Plays an Important Role
Short term market reactions frequently reflect investor psychology rather than fundamental business performance. Traders often purchase shares before earnings announcements and sell afterward to secure profits regardless of whether results exceed expectations. This pattern, commonly described as buying expectations and selling the news, has appeared repeatedly throughout financial market history.
Temporary price movements therefore do not always represent changes in a company's long term business outlook.
